A lot of the lore and "rules" are taken from older less sexy myths. The vampire As we know it is really a modern creation. Yes there are old mide evil stories like the one anon posted with the desease. But for instance the "knocking and being invited in" came from a creature much older that would knock, cry, or do whatever to lure you outside and then if you stepped over the threshold you would basically fly off into the woods with demonic force. I think the book "the dead travel fast" is the one where the writers research proto vampire roots. Could be mistaken though it's been awhile since I read the book.
